GENERAL DESCRIPTION

Under the direction of the Principal, the Assistant Principal assists in the coordination, supervision, and management of the school program and operations. This role supports instructional leadership, staff development, student achievement, and school-wide initiatives to ensure a safe, productive, and collaborative learning environment.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

This job description is intended to accurately reflect the position’s activities and requirements; however, the administration reserves the right to modify, add, or remove duties and assign other duties as necessary. It is not intended to be and should not be construed as an all-inclusive list of all the responsibilities, skills, or working conditions associated with the position and does not imply an employment contract.

 

  • Serve as an assistant to the Principal, providing leadership and direction to teachers and support staff.
  • Act as an instructional leader by reviewing and analyzing data to guide school efforts toward high academic performance for all students.
  • Interpret and communicate School Board policies, procedures, and guidelines to staff, parents, and the community.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and division policies, particularly in programs for academically talented students and special education.
  • Assist in the management of extracurricular programs, including athletics, performing arts, and academic clubs.
  • Support the Principal in staffing decisions, recruitment, selection, and assignment of school personnel in collaboration with the Director of Instruction and Director of Human Resources.
  • Assist with school budget preparation, monitoring, and management of activity fund accounts.
  • Represent the school at meetings, conferences, hearings, and public forums; gather and respond to parent and community input.
  • Support transformation of school culture into a collaborative, results-oriented learning community.
  • Assess student learning and assist teachers in differentiating instruction to meet group and individual needs.
  • Ensure implementation of the approved Nottoway County Public Schools curriculum.
  • Assist in coordinating transportation, custodial, cafeteria, and other school support services; conduct safety inspections and drills as needed.
  • Maintain student discipline and support a safe, orderly learning environment.
  • Work with parents, faculty, and student groups to advance educational objectives.
  • Identify students’ special needs and coordinate support with system specialists.
  • Supervise teachers and departments as assigned by the Principal.
  • Guide teachers in evaluating methods, materials, and classroom management techniques.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, & ABILITIES:

  • Demonstrated ability to apply regulations, policies, and procedures effectively.
  • Strong skills in planning, organizing, and administering school operations.
  • Proven decision-making, problem-solving, and conflict-resolution abilities.
  • Effective communication, interpersonal, and leadership skills.
  • Knowledge of instructional program planning, child development, school operations, and related federal and state regulations.
  • Ability to foster a collaborative and results-oriented professional learning environment.
